Synopsis: A series of density functional theory studies are presented on the electronic properties of a phthalocyanine ligated iron(IV)-oxo cation radical species and its reactivity with para-substituted thioanisole substrates. The studies show that despite the fact the reactant is electronically different from cytochrome P450 Compound I, it should react with sulfides in a concerted synchronous manner efficiently.

Adsorption of gases on small–pore aluminum bisphosphonate MOF MIL–91(Al)

In this work, the adsorption isotherms of small pore bisphosphonate MOF MIL–91(Al) wasevaluated for permanent gases
A small pore bisphosphonate MIL–91(Al) is one of the few porous phosphonate MOFs studied so far on adsorption. Ideal Adsorbed Solution Theory predictions show that CO2 exhibits excellent selectivity over CO, CH4 and N2, making it an attractive adsorbent for gas separation applications.
